Project Manager at Block Solutions - , ,
Chief Revenue Officer
Contact Dave Hutton
Head Of Marketing
Contact Anna Bancroft
Chief Executive Officer
Contact Victor Rodriguez
Enterprise Network Engineer
Contact Emma Down